Resilience proves strong as stress test opens door for dividends and growth

Wells Fargo (NYSE: WFC), along with banking giants JPMorgan Chase (NYSE: JPM), Citigroup (NYSE: C) and Goldman Sachs (NYSE: GS), today cleared the Federal Reserve’s annual stress tests, confirming they can withstand a severe economic downturn. Stress tests pass means more capital for shareholders
With robust Common Equity Tier 1 ratios well above minimum, these banks now have the green light to increase dividends and boost buybacks.
